Output ea3dba84d99a9899c28366b45dcb0003774e1300b517e9449cbbf97d4529972d:1

value
17500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d59e41f484fa1b3e82e8211c1ac728cf4eb43221 OP_EQUALVERIFY OP_CHECKSIG
address
1LUWWo1dodQqvSxF7mKYSQEBhw7LjYXaua
transaction
ea3dba84d99a9899c28366b45dcb0003774e1300b517e9449cbbf97d4529972d
spent
true